About the role
As a Machinist III, you’ll perform advanced machine setups and operate a wide range of manual, conventional, and CNC machine tools to execute complex machining operations on gas turbine materials, components, and assemblies. Your work will directly support global customers and help keep the lights on for millions of people.
Responsibilities
- Perform machining work ranging from standard to highly complex using equipment such as mills, drills, grinders, broaches, turret lathes, horizontal bore machines, EDM, and engine lathes.
- Interpret blueprints, CNC code, programs, work instructions, process sheets, and specifications to produce parts to required tolerances.
- Apply temperature compensation methods when machining large components to maintain dimensional accuracy and conformance to specifications.
- Select and use appropriate tooling, fixtures, and measuring devices to support safe, accurate, and efficient machining.
- Inspect parts using precision measuring equipment such as micrometers, calipers, trimos, tool setters, and Coordinate Measuring Machines.
- Operate material-moving equipment such as forklifts, jib cranes, gantry cranes, and overhead cranes, and perform advanced lifts, as trained.
- Identify and correct routine machining or setup issues to maintain quality and production flow.
